The AMC1200STDUBRQ1 is a fully-differential precision Isolation Amplifier with the output separated from the input circuitry by a silicon dioxide (SiO2) barrier that is highly resistant to magnetic interference. This barrier is certified to provide galvanic isolation of up to 4250Vp according to UL1577 and VDE V 0884-10. Used in conjunction with isolated power supplies, this device prevents noise currents on a high common-mode voltage line from entering the local ground and interfering with or damaging sensitive circuitry. The input of the AMC1200-Q1 is optimized for direct connection to shunt resistors or other low-voltage level signal sources. The performance of the device supports accurate current control, resulting in system level power saving and (especially in motor-control applications) lower torque ripple. The common-mode voltage of the output signal is automatically adjusted to either the 3 or 5V low-side supply.
- ±250mV Input voltage range optimized for shunt resistors
- 0.075% at 5V Maximum very low nonlinearity
- 1.5mV Maximum low offset error
- 3.1mV RMS Typical low noise
- 8mA at 5V Maximum low high-side supply current
- 108dB High common-mode rejection ratio
- 3.3V Low-side operation
- 5100V Isolation voltage pulse/test peak
- 0.015% Maximum gain non-linearity
